Project Developments


 Its been quite a year so far.  Clients are asking for bespoke planters like this one which is on casters so it can be moved around the paved area outside their house. In this case made of larch but can be made of timber to suit your needs.  This is lined with a damp proof membrane to reduce rot
 and of course I am still doing bespoke loggias like this one in spruce.  Quite a little sun trap, with a small roof built into the back for privacy and a wind break.








As well as a number of re-roofing jobs we have been working on replacing facia boards and verges with some clients replacing wet verge with proprietary dry verge systems which set off the house a treat and are maintenance free.

Dry verge and facia

And if that wasn't enough  we are now able to install log burning stoves.

Hardwood Porch Part II


 
Last week I posted a picture of the finished article, here is how we got there. 

The ground works were completed to full building regs specifications and dwarf walls erected. 

The purpose built hardwood porch was then mounted and fixed in place in readiness for the cut roof.
